What you can expect

Day 1:

  • We'll pick you up at your hotel or departure point in Bukhara.
  • You'll embark on a 3-hour journey into the Nurata Mountains. You'll stop to visit the Nurata Fortress, an ancient bastion rebuilt by Alexander the Great in the 4th century BC. There, you'll also see the sacred Chachma spring. According to legend, it was invented by the prophet Job. Still considered a place of healing by the surrounding inhabitants, it has also long been a major pilgrimage site for Muslims (45-minute visit).
  • Ceramic making workshop.
  • You'll head to the Kyzylkum Desert, where, after nearly an hour's drive, you'll visit Lake Aydar, a huge artificial basin surrounded by desert landscapes that don't detract from the lake's serenity.
  • Lunch by the lake (beach).
  • You'll have the opportunity to stroll along its shores or, if you wish, you can swim in its tranquil waters.
  • Arrive at the yurt camp.
  • Later in the afternoon, you'll take a camel ride in the Kyzylkoum desert, the perfect opportunity to admire a sunset like you've never seen before.
  • Finally, you'll immerse yourself in the Uzbek nomadic culture by spending a night in a traditional yurt, a unique experience not to be missed!
  • In the yurt camp, you'll enjoy the hospitality of the nomads, while dining under the stars on typical dishes such as “plov”, the national dish.
  • You'll listen to Karakalpak music played around a campfire – a rich experience that will immerse you in the ancestral way of life of the nomadic peoples of Central Asia.

Day 2:

  • After breakfast, you'll be transferred to the village of Ashraf, Ukhum, or Sentob in the Nourata Mountains.
  • Settling into the accommodation.
  • Lunch at a local's home (traditional cuisine).
  • Then, a hiking experience where you can enjoy the nature and mountain landscapes.
  • Dinner at a local's home, to combine the taste of history with local cuisine, while enjoying typical dishes. This authentic experience will let you discover local customs and traditions, surrounded by beautiful scenery and fresh air.

Day 3:

  • After breakfast at the homestay, your driver will take you to the ancient city of Samarkand.
